Preparatory Committee of SJMMC Reviews On-going Prep-Work for First Conference

The Administrative Committee and heads of the sub-committees, which emanated from the Preparatory Committee for the First Southern Journalists and Media Members Conference (SJMMC), held a meeting on Thursday in the capital Aden, chaired by Dr. Abdullah Al-Haw, Head of the Preparatory Committee, that was dedicated to discussing the ongoing preparation for the first conference, which is scheduled to take place from January 17 to18, 2023, in the capital Aden.

At the beginning of the meeting, Dr. Al-Haw stressed the high importance placed on the SJMMC as an exceptional event in the southern arena, indicating that this southern media event will have an impact both on the internal and external levels.

The head of the Preparatory Committee asserted the need for concerted efforts by the Preparatory Committee and the sub-committees emanating from it, as well as all southern journalists and media members, to show the capital, Aden, in an ultra-appropriate look to convene this great event.

The meeting discussed several topics on the agenda, including the approval of the constitutive documents submitted to the conference, arrangements for receiving Arab and foreign media delegates and guests, and the required promotional plan until the convening date, in addition to taking certain decisions and following appropriate procedures in that regard.
